The kappa (Youkai-go: 河童, pronounced kah-pah, lit. "River child") is a creature belonging to the Youkai category. Youkai are both sapient and sedentary, making them one of the civilized species of the Mazes.
Attacks and techniques
This creature has four attacks: Punch, Kick, Bite, and Mist ball.
Punch and kick
Identical to the basic unarmed combat punch and kick. Maximum attacks per turn is determined by the Martial arts combat skill level.

Mist ball
Damage type | Range | MAPT | IS | LDV | Pain (All ACs) |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Spec-Aqua | Ranged | 1 | 9 | N | N/A |
- Inflicts no Pain or Limb Damage.
- The purpose of this attack is to generate a mist cloud on the Side in which it lands. The attack does not need to be aimed at any particular creature, as the cloud will affect every creature on the same Side.
Mist cloud
Mist clouds are a monster equivalent to smoke clouds, such as those generated by smoke grenades. They have the following properties:
- Engulfs an entire Side of the battlespace, affecting every creature inside.
- Lasts for 2 turns, at the end of which the cloud dissipates, and the effects listed below cease.
- All creatures inside the cloud suffer from a FT+2 malus. As a Spec-Aqua attack, it also causes Water-soaked. These hazards cannot be mitigated by the Immunity to gases effect, such as one given by a gas mask.
- All creatures outside the cloud suffer from a IR+2 malus, if aiming at creatures inside the cloud.
Dice results:
- A critical success will double the length of the mist cloud's life (4 turns instead of 2 turns).
- A regular success will result in the normal effects of the mist cloud occurring.
- A failure still results in a mist cloud occurring, but for only 1 turn instead of the normal amount.
- A critical failure results in the mist ball disintegrating before it can create a mist cloud, thus failing entirely.

Kappa are one of a number of youkai species. At first glance, they appear to be short humanoids with colorful skin, partially resembling toadpeople. However, they possess many distinctive traits. Their skin color is usually on the spectrum between blue, green, and yellow, and is notable for not having any human color tones at all. On very rare occasions (less than 1% of the population), certain individuals are born with completely matte black skin; such individuals are simply referred to as black kappa (黒河童, kuro-kappa). Because of this, kappa consider the color black to be lucky.
On most parts of their body, kappa skin has a scaly texture, resembling that of a tortoise. These scales are larger and harder on their backs than it is on the rest of their body, which further reinforces their turtle-like appearance. Most kappa have very colorful hair as well, the most common colors being shades of blue and green. Kappa also possess pointed teeth, capable of tearing through flesh with ease, capable of delivering the occasional nasty bite. Although large bodies of water are very rare in the Mazes, they are perhaps the only sapient species that is capable of swimming and remaining underwater for any significant periods of time.
Kappa are among the shortest species of youkai, with an average height of just 4 feet 7 inches. Their constitution is usually very slim, bordering on lithe, with a very low average weight of just 90 pounds for both males and females.
If kappa could be described using one word, it would be ingenuity. Kappa have a near-supernatural understanding of physics, mechanics and machinery, and are practically natural-born engineers. It is therefore no surprise that the vast majority of youkai engineers belong to this species. Besides the various fields of engineering, kappa are also known for being competent weaponsmiths, with certain legendary weapons in the Mazes being kappa-made creations.
Though they may be short and seem unsuited for combat, their intelligence and their natural affinity for technology more than compensates for any natural weaknesses they may possess. As a common saying goes, it is very unwise to underestimate a kappa.
